I bought a dye with gems so I can color some of my costumes. BUT, it appears that I can't return the costume to its default colors. Is it so?

Is this one way street? I can buy the dyes but cannot revert the change to default values?

    Non-ESO Plus members are not able to remove dyes applied to costumes, but are able to purchase and apply new Dye Stamps from the Crown Store.

    ESO Plus members are able to remove any dyes added to their costumes from any regular Outfit Stations as shown here.

    If you don't want to subscribe, you can wait for a free ESO+ trial, which will give you the ability to remove the dyes.

    That being said, I wish that dye stamps were reversible without "Oh, you'll have to subscribe or buy another dye stamp to fix it if you don't like the result." That's yet one more example of "Create a problem; sell the solution."
